I am a Data Engineer with expertise in building robust data pipelines and analytical solutions for economic and public policy systems. My work focuses on transforming complex data sources into actionable insights utilizing advanced Python and R programming, alongside modern data architectures. Additionally, I am continuously expanding my knowledge in cybersecurity applied to the financial sector.
Focus Areas: Public Policy Analytics • Economic Data • Financial Cybersecurity

SP Government Budget Analytics
In this repository, I documented an analytical engineering framework designed for public sector financial data. The architecture uses SQL and dbt (Data Build Tool) to transform raw financial records from the Ministry of Finance's Oracle database into a dimensional model. During my time working for the São Paulo State Government, I developed and applied this data engineering methodology to monitor public spending, detect financial anomalies, and optimize processes within the Budget Planning Management.
